Android :: Setting Connection Priorities Using Wifi Configuration Priority

May 20, 2009

I am trying to to use WiFi API to set priorities to created profiles. I am using the priority field of WifiConfiguration to set this information. I have found out that no matter what priority I set, Android always tries to re-connect to the latest access point that it was connected to. Here is what I do: 1) I create a profile A with a very low priority (0) 2) I create a profile B with high priority (100) 3) I connect to profile A 4) I turn Wi-Fi off 5) I turn Wi-Fi back on 6) In the scan Android sees both A & B 7) Android connects to A, even though its priority is much lower. Does anyone has a work around for this?

Motorola Droid :: Roaming Between Multiple WiFi Access Points With Same SSID?

Nov 7, 2009

Just got my hands on a Droid and now I'm working out some kinks. My iPhone and laptop have no problem roaming aggressively between multiple access points we have at work that share the same SSID. I can't seem to get the Droid to do the same thing. I've tried downloading some wifi scanners, but they don't quite cut it. Is there a setting I'm missing? The expected behavior would be for the Droid to happily associate with any AP that shares a "remembered" SSID. Right now, it requires manually going into settings and associating with each and every AP in order for it to hop automatically as I move around the building.
